3-Day Dharamkot Adventure

Friday, October 13: Exploring McLeod Ganj

Start your adventure in Dharamkot by exploring the nearby town of McLeod Ganj, the residence of the Dalai Lama. In the morning, visit the Namgyal Monastery and admire the stunning Tibetan architecture and serene atmosphere. Afterwards, venture to Tsuglagkhang Complex, the spiritual center, where you can find the Dalai Lama's residence, temples, and a museum. In the afternoon, take a hike to the Triund Hill, a scenic trek that offers bre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ains. In the evening, head to the bustling McLeod Ganj Market and indulge in some local Tibetan cuisine.

  • Namgyal Monastery: INR 100, 1-2 hours
  • Tsuglagkhang Complex: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Triund Hill Trek: Free, 4-6 hours
  • McLeod Ganj Market: INR 200-500 (food and shopping), 2-3 hours
Saturday, October 14: Bhagsu Falls and Dharamkot Village

Embark on a nature-filled day starting with a visit to Bhagsu Falls. Enjoy a peaceful morning surrounded by lush greenery and the cascading waters of the falls. Afterward, head to Dharamkot Village, a small hippie enclave nestled amidst the mountains. Explore the charming cafes, yoga centers, and shops along the narrow streets. In the afternoon, hike up to the Snowline Cafe viewpoint for mesmerizing panoramic views of the valleys. In the evening, join a traditional yoga or meditation session at one of the local centers.

  • Bhagsu Falls: Free, 1-2 hours
  • Dharamkot Village: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Snowline Cafe viewpoint: Free, 1-2 hours
  • Yoga or Meditation session: INR 300-500, 1-2 hours
Sunday, October 15: Triund Trek

Conclude your Dharamkot adventure with an exhilarating trek to Triund. Set out early in the morning and embark on a moderate trek that offers awe-inspiring views of the Dhauladhar Range. Enjoy the tranquility of nature and the fresh mountain air as you hike through the picturesque landscapes. Reach the Triund hilltop by the afternoon and be rewarded with stunning panoramic views of the Himalayas. After spending some time taking in the beauty of the surroundings, descend back to Dharamkot and bid farewell to this enchanting mountain destination.

  • Triund Trek: Free (or hire a guide for INR 1,500-2,000), 6-8 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While in Dharamkot, make sure to explore some lesser-known places that locals love. Visit Bagsu Nag Temple, a small ancient temple dedicated to Lord Shiva and known for its peaceful ambiance. Take a short hike to Naddi Viewpoint and witness breathtaking views of the Himalayan peaks and the Kangra Valley. Don't miss out on experiencing a traditional Himachali meal at one of the local cafes, immersing yourself in the regional flavors and culinary traditions.
